Output 266d6b81199b60b17bca5d5d22faada7b790f466065ed3881167199781887ae0:1

value
68628404
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c54ef305e6313bffb1d4ad5964974752f56118b OP_EQUALVERIFY OP_CHECKSIG
address
1M61QYXQsokGuYW5c8fAcDjKwzCyEv15oK
transaction
266d6b81199b60b17bca5d5d22faada7b790f466065ed3881167199781887ae0
spent
true